Quote from: Yng@hrt on January 17, 2018, 08:52:00 PMScott, Dumb question...but...can you fill me in on the scoring you used here, IE; X-X 10-X, 10-10 etc...https://www.gatewaytoairguns.org/GTA/index.php?topic=137654.0 Sure... If you touch the center dot, it's a 10... if you take it completely out (Exact center) it's an X... (Roman numeral 10)Scoring wise both are 10 points towards a high 200.... But 20 "X" would be perfect.
